CS 346 Fall 2025 CS 346 Fall 2025 CS 346 Fall 2025 Learn Piazza GitLab
CTRL K
    CTRL K
      • Syllabus
        • Outline
        • Text & Materials
        • Assessment
        • Policies
        • Contacts
      • Lectures
        • Sections
        • Agenda
        • Quizzes
      • Getting Started
        • Install the Toolchain
        • Form a Project Team
        • Project Setup
          • Setup the GitLab Project
          • Create a Git Repository
          • Create a Gradle Project
      • Team Project
        • Guidelines
        • Requirements
        • Project Stages
          • Proposal
          • Sprints
            • Sprint 1
            • Sprint 2
            • Sprint 3
            • Sprint 4
          • Release
        • Gallery
      • Reference
        • Best Practices
          • Run Team Meetings
          • Track Your Project
          • Manage Your Work
          • Write Documentation
        • Programming
          • Add Libraries & Plugins
          • Add Unit Tests
          • Locate Sample Code
          • Use Public APIs
        • Reading List
          • Best Practices
          • Architecture & Design
          • Kotlin Ecosystem
      • Pages
      • Schedule
      • Team Roster
      • About
      • Syllabus
        • Outline
        • Text & Materials
        • Assessment
        • Policies
        • Contacts
      • Lectures
        • Sections
        • Agenda
        • Quizzes
      • Getting Started
        • Install the Toolchain
        • Form a Project Team
        • Project Setup
          • Setup the GitLab Project
          • Create a Git Repository
          • Create a Gradle Project
      • Team Project
        • Guidelines
        • Requirements
        • Project Stages
          • Proposal
          • Sprints
            • Sprint 1
            • Sprint 2
            • Sprint 3
            • Sprint 4
          • Release
        • Gallery
      • Reference
        • Best Practices
          • Run Team Meetings
          • Track Your Project
          • Manage Your Work
          • Write Documentation
        • Programming
          • Add Libraries & Plugins
          • Add Unit Tests
          • Locate Sample Code
          • Use Public APIs
        • Reading List
          • Best Practices
          • Architecture & Design
          • Kotlin Ecosystem
      • Pages
      • Schedule
      • Team Roster
      • About

      Lectures

      Sections
      Class times and locations where we meet.
      Agenda
      Detailed list of lecture and lab topics, with links to slides.
      Quizzes
      Guidelines and instructions for writing quizzes.